We are a community program that teaches children from ages 5 through high school graduation discipline, motivation, and self-worth through the adaptive sport of wheelchair basketball. We are the only adaptive basketball program in the Dallas and Fort Worth metroplex and have athletes come from all parts of North Texas, including cities bordering Louisiana, to join our program.
We are currently the largest adaptive basketball team in the nation. A problem we are facing is as we continue to grow we are running out of athletic wheelchairs and facilities to hold us. We are in deperate need of athletic wheelchairs to continue to provide to the future and prep teams to excel in our program.
Our teams consist of:
* A Futures Team (allowing for more 1:1 instruction)
* A Prep Team (8.5 ft. goal)
* And two Varsity Team (10 ft. goal)
